Evening.

When I start my boat for the first time for a few weeks my battery voltage when engine is running is just over 12.3v . battery is new but after 10+ mins of running it slowly creaps up to 14.1v. Or if I rev the engine it creaps up too. Is this normal or have I a issue. It seams the alternator is unable to supply voltage / charge at idle RPM

yeah, that's normal, the batteries are obviously low enough that it takes some charging before the voltage can get up to 14.1.
I think the alternators pump out very few amps at tick over, when the revs get up then they start working properly.

As long as you don't hear the belts slipping then I think it's fine.
 
My penta 4.3 starts charging at 14.5 volts from the off, which is what any alternator should be doing, regardless of the battery voltage.
